When I'm really not feeling well at all, a grilled cheese sandwich always makes me feel better.

When I was a kid, my Mom would make us milk toast. Has anyone ever had this? Simmer milk till hot add butter and salt and pour it over toast. Many people get sick just hearing about it,lol but it always makes me feel good.
